About the Company
We are a well-established residential building firm in Christchurch, experiencing a revitalization in the construction sector. Our focus is on high-end architectural projects, including bespoke homes and townhouse developments. As we prepare for an exciting calendar of projects in 2025 and beyond, we are seeking talented carpenters to join our dedicated team.
About the Role
We are looking for motivated and experienced residential carpenters who are ready to take on a variety of ongoing projects and lead by example. Our company emphasizes quality and efficiency, and we pride ourselves on delivering exceptional workmanship on time and within budget. Your role will involve working on architectural new builds and high-end townhouse developments, where your versatile skills will be crucial.
You will have the opportunity to grow your skillset while working alongside a team of passionate and hardworking tradespeople. Our projects are all located within the city limits, ensuring minimal travel for our team members. We offer a competitive hourly rate, ranging from $40 to $44, with options for contract or wage positions. There are plenty of hours available for the right candidates, making this a great opportunity to advance your career.
Requirements
We are looking for qualified carpenters who possess the following:
- Proven experience in New Zealand residential construction
- Comprehensive knowledge of carpentry techniques and practices
- A strong commitment to delivering high-quality work and finishes
- The ability to work independently on-site without the need for constant supervision
- A complete tool kit, ready to start work immediately
